Overview of Heparin Injection Usage


Heparin is an anticoagulant widely used to reduce the risk of clot formation in various medical conditions. Its injectable form allows for rapid and controlled administration, making it indispensable in clinical settings. The usage of heparin injections spans multiple therapeutic areas, including surgery, cardiology, and critical care.


The injectable form is typically available as liquid ampoules or vials, designed for intravenous or subcutaneous administration. This flexibility supports diverse clinical needs, from acute interventions to long-term prophylaxis.


Key points about heparin injection usage include:


  • Rapid onset of action: Essential for emergency situations.

  • Adjustable dosing: Tailored to patient-specific risk factors.

  • Compatibility with other treatments: Often used alongside thrombolytics or antiplatelet agents.

What is heparin sodium injection used for?


Heparin sodium injection is primarily used to prevent and treat thromboembolic disorders. Its anticoagulant properties inhibit clot formation by enhancing the activity of antithrombin III, which inactivates thrombin and factor Xa.


Common clinical indications include:


  • Prevention of deep vein thrombosis (DVT): Especially in post-surgical patients or those with limited mobility.

  • Treatment of pulmonary embolism (PE): To dissolve existing clots and prevent new ones.

  • Management of atrial fibrillation: Reducing stroke risk by preventing clot formation in the heart.

  • During dialysis and extracorporeal circulation: To maintain blood flow and prevent clotting in medical devices.

  • Acute coronary syndrome: As part of combination therapy to reduce clot-related complications.


The injection form allows for precise dosing and rapid anticoagulant effect, critical in acute care settings.

Clinical Considerations and Administration Guidelines


Proper administration of heparin injections requires careful attention to dosing, monitoring, and patient-specific factors. Healthcare providers must balance the benefits of anticoagulation with the risk of bleeding.


Best practices include:


  • Dosing protocols: Initial bolus doses followed by continuous infusion or intermittent subcutaneous injections, depending on indication.

  • Monitoring: Regular measurement of activated partial thromboplastin time (aPTT) to adjust dosing and ensure therapeutic levels.

  • Contraindications: Avoid use in patients with active bleeding, severe thrombocytopenia, or hypersensitivity to heparin.

  • Adverse effects: Watch for signs of bleeding, heparin-induced thrombocytopenia (HIT), and allergic reactions.

  • Patient education: Inform patients about potential side effects and the importance of adherence to monitoring schedules.


These guidelines optimize therapeutic outcomes and minimize complications.
